This project focuses on the construction and commissioning of DAFT Room No. 2 (approximately 1000 sq. ft., roughly 18 ft. tall), including supporting site, structural, and process improvements. Work begins with selective demolition and excavation to prepare the site for new foundations, followed by construction of the DAFT tank foundation, floor slab, and installation of a fully welded, watertight DAFT tank. Subgrade piping and structural penetrations will be completed early to ensure seamless integration with existing facilities and future above‑grade systems.

Subsequent phases include yard improvements such as roadway realignment, paving, grading, sidewalks, and protective bollards, along with full completion of the DAFT Room No. 2 building enclosure. The project culminates in installation of the complete DAFT No. 2 treatment system, including new sludge pumps, process piping, valves, electrical and control systems, HVAC, plumbing, and a new polymer dosing system. Additional process and utility upgrades will be completed within the Blower/Solids Handling Building. Overall, the project represents a comprehensive upgrade to treatment infrastructure and offers opportunities for qualified vendors with expertise in civil, structural, mechanical, and process systems to contribute to a critical, integrated facility improvement.

NOTE: The DAFT tank will be supplied by OVIVO, but will be installed/welded on site. This tank is expected to arrive Dec 2026-Jan 2027. The OVIVO equipment purchase has been executed by the Owner with an initial downpayment. The equipment purchase contract and remaining balance shall be assigned to the awarded general contractor.



Background

The City of Caldwell Wastewater Treatment Plant (WWTP) treats the wastewater generated by the City of Caldwell, with a population of approximately 79,000. As growth continues across the city, the WWTP must continue efforts to upgrade the complex to meet capacity and regulatory compliance needs. This construction projects involves adding a second dissolved air flotation (DAF) clarifier, which will provide critical redundancy for thickening waste activated sludge prior to digestion. The additional DAF unit was identified as a key facility need in the City’s wastewater planning efforts. This project supports the City’s long term wastewater infrastructure reliability.
